Scholars and researchers have tried to discover what
personality characteristics go along with success in different cultural
experiences. Their findings have often been unclear or incomplete. But three
typical characteristics stand out in their reports: patience, a sense of humor,
and the awareness of being unclear.
Patience, of course, is the ability
to keep calm when things do not go as one wants them to, or as one hopes they
would, or even as one was sure they would. Impatience sometimes brings
improvements in relations with other people, but usually it does not.
A person with a sense of humor is
less likely to take things too seriously and more ready to see the humor in his
own reaction than a humorless person. The value of a sense of humor really
needs to be paid more attention to.
“The awareness of being unclear”
is a more difficult concept to understand than patience and a sense of humor.
Foreigners often find themselves in situations that are unclear as they are
newcomers. That is, they do not know what is happening in a certain situation.
Perhaps they do not understand the local language well enough, or they do not
know how some system or organization works, or they can’t be sure of different
people’s roles in what is going on. “It’s like that I just got here from the
moon,” a Chinese graduate student who newly arrived in the United States said.
“Things are just so different here.”
